ADG884 Series

The ADG884 is a low voltage CMOS device containing two independently selectable single-pole, double-throw (SPDT) switches. This device offers ultralow on resistance of 0.41 Ω over the full temperature range, making the part an ideal solution for applications that require minimal distortion through the switch. The ADG884 also has the capability of carrying large amounts of current, typically 600 mA at 5 V operation.The ADG884 is available in a 10-ball, 2 mm × 1.5 mm WLCSP package, a 10-lead LFCSP_WD package, and a 10-lead MSOP package. These tiny packages make the ADG884 the ideal solution for space-constrained applications.When on, each switch conducts equally well in both directions and has an input signal range that extends to the supplies. The ADG884 exhibits break-before-make switching action.Product HighlightsSingle 1.8 V to 5.5 V operation.High current handling capability (400 mA continuous current).1.8 V logic compatible.Low THD + N (0.01% typical).Tiny 2 mm × 1.5 mm WLCSP, 3 mm × 3 mm 10-lead LFCSP_WD, and 10-lead MSOP packages.ApplicationsCellular phonesPDAsMP3 playersPower routingBattery-powered systemsPCMCIA cardsModemsAudio and video signal routingCommunications systemsData Sheet, Rev.
